Job Summary:

Spire Healthcare is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Theatre Practitioner to join our team on a permanent basis. As a Theatre Practitioner, you will play a vital role in ensuring the smooth operation of our theatres, providing exceptional patient care and contributing to the delivery of high-quality surgical services.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in scrubbing for Consultant-led surgeries, including orthopedics, cosmetics, gynae, and ENT procedures.
  • Assess patients' health and well-being, developing care plans that take into account the care pathway, perioperative risks, and patient wellbeing.
  • Work collaboratively with the surgical team to ensure the safe and efficient delivery of surgical services.

Requirements:

  • Qualified ODP/Scrub Nurse with NMC or HCPC registration and no restrictions on your pin.
  • At least 2 years scrub experience, with orthopaedic experience highly desirable.
  • Proven ability to work in a fast-paced environment, prioritizing tasks and managing multiple responsibilities.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with patients, colleagues, and other healthcare professionals.

Benefits:

  • Competitive salary and comprehensive benefits package, including 35 days annual leave, employer and employee contributory pension, and private medical insurance.
  • Opportunities for career progression and professional development, including training and education programs.
  • Collaborative and supportive work environment, with a strong focus on teamwork and patient care.
